Behzad Qasemi (Persian: بهزاد قاسمی, September 26, 1993, Tehran), is an Iranian hacker and cybersecurity expert.[1][2] He is a Shia Muslim and he is a pro-Palestinian hacker.[3] Qasemi won the Golden Shield Award from Iran's Cyber Security Summit in 2023.[4]

Biography[change | change source]

Behzad Qasemi was born on September 26, 1993 in Tehran.[5] He is a Shia Muslim and has started cyber activism since he was a teenager and has done hacks in the form of hacktivism.[6][7] In 2012, Qasemi Hacked the website of the Charlie Hebdo by Denial-of-Service attack in protest against the publication of a caricature of the Prophet of Islam.[1][8] Qasemi is the founder of Iran's first independent cybersecurity lab called Overclock.[9] He is also present in television programs as an cybersecurity expert.[10][11]

The hacks registered by Behzad Qasemi in the Hacks Database (Zone-H) are under the name of qasemi.pro, which is taken from the domain of his website.[7][13] There is a common message in the Deface's registered by him: "Don't worry, your information has not been harmed" and this message is because he only informs by hacking and does not harm the information of the sites. He uses Islamic texts in his protest statements and posts that text on Twitter before every attack.[14] In protesting the burning of the Quran in Sweden, Qasemi used Nahjal al-Balagheh on the websites he hacked, including Ali bin Abi Talib's.[15]
